Which lenovo laptops have a sim card slot? Also, where can you check? I doesn't say on their website, and reviews rarely mention them. Thanks.
-
Anything that has WWAN capabilities should have a SIM card slot, so most Thinkpad models if configured with a WWAN adapter (probably without).
-
Is it the WWAN adapter that allows the laptop to receive the signal? Thanks! I know a lot of laptops come with the slot, but they are just placeholders and don't actually have the adapter.
-
The adapter contains the hardware necessary to send and receive the signal, so yeah. Some notebooks have the mPCI-E slot that has no adapter, so you could add one and a SIM card, but some smaller devices like the Thinkpad Tablet 2 for example have it soldered on the motherboard, so be careful with ultrabooks that include WWAN, you may not be able to add an adapter to it if you don't order a config with one.

Usually you have to configure it with your notebook, like the Gobi chip, or if you want one with a major carrier, you need to buy it up front. Most consumer notebooks don't come with WWAN slots, mostly gaming laptops (even this is lessening) and business class computers.
